Kingston Men Charged with Murder of Vendor in St Mary

Two men of Kingston addresses have been charged in connection with the murder of 39-year-old Shelton Watson,  a vendor of Vincent District in Highgate, St Mary, on Saturday, May 13.

The accused men have been identified as 30-year-old Dushane Gentles, a vendor of Q Lane in Kingston 13, and 37-year-old Rowan Gordon, otherwise called ‘Rugu’, truck driver of Lincoln Crescent also in Kingston.

They have been charged with Murder, Wounding With Intent, Possession of a Prohibited Weapon, Unauthorized Possession of Ammunition, and Using a Firearm to Commit a Felony.

Reports are that about 3:20pm, citizens heard explosions coming from a section of the community, and alerted the police.

On arrival of the lawmen, Watson and another man were discovered lying in a pool of blood with multiple gunshot wounds to their bodies.

They were both rushed to hospital where Gordon was pronounced dead, and the other man treated and later released.
